    What will I be doing?

    The  NBCUniversal Television Distribution division is responsible for the global distribution of NBCUniversal product to all forms of television throughout the world.  This includes distribution of current and library theatrical and television product in the pay, free, basic and new media markets. Supporting the Sales team with tasks such as:

    • Using in-house database systems to produce reports listing available product across all programming including Feature Films, Scripted Series, Non-Scripted Series, Documentaries and TV/Film Specials including creating curated lists for clients upon request.
    • Regularly updating clients with product information & pro-actively gathering customer feedback.
    • Liaising with clients with respect to product queries.
    • Supporting Sales Administrator throughout deal admin lifecycle including inputting in internal systems & updating clients on deal updates/changes when required
    • Work closely with several internal departments including Marketing team to ensure client support & provision of marketing materials, Distribution team regarding supply of broadcast materials to clients, Finance team regarding payment & billing queries and Legal team to ensure contracts are signed.
    • Maintaining internal tracking documents for upcoming TV series to enable team focus on key Sales opportunities
    • Creation of presentation decks and ad-hoc analysis, liaising with Business Development, Marketing & Product teams as required
    • Assisting with ad-hoc office, diary and travel management as required
    • Ad hoc projects
